Cornbread Stuffing/Corn Casserole

Box of Cornbread Stuffing
Can of Cream Corn
Can of Regular Corn Drained

Make Cornbread stuffing according to directions. Add drained can of regular corn and add whole can of creamed corn. Heat and serve. This is our favorite corn casserole at my house.

This is a potato recipe that's quick and easy to fix for the 2 of us.

2 red potatoes
1/2 of a large onion
salt & pepper to taste
pats of butter

Advertisement


grated sharp chedder cheese

Wash the potatoes. Do not peel. Slice into a microwave dish that has a cover. Slice the onion and separate the rings and place them on top of the potatoes. Sprinkle with a little salt and pepper and add a few dots of butter or margarine. Cover and microwave on high for about 8 minutes or until potatoes are done. Remove from oven and place cheese on top and microwave uncovered for 1 minute.

One Pan Cheesy Chicken
Dice 1 lb. chicken breast; add to small amount of oil in large frypan. Cook & stir til cooked - about 5 minutes. Add 2 cups chicken broth, 2 1/2 cups rotini pasta (uncooked) and 1 pkg frozen chopped broccoli. Bring to boil and reduce heat. Cover and simmer about 20 minutes or until pasta is tender, stirring once. (Liquid should be absorbed) Add 8 oz of grated cheddar cheese. Stir until melted and serve.

Taco soup:
1 package of taco seasoning
1 can black beans (rinsed and drained)
I can diced tomatoes
1 can corn

Add all ingredients to a pot and water about 3 cans worth. Bring to boil then simmer until ready to eat. Delicious and super easy.

Beef & Cheddar Quiche:
3 beaten eggs
1 c. whipping cream
1 c. shredded cheddar cheese
1 c. ground beef, browned
9" pie crust
Mix eggs, cream, cheese and beef together; spread into pie crust. Bake at 450 degrees for 15 minutes, lower temperature to 350 and continue baking for 15 minutes. Makes 8 servings.

Super Potato Casserole
1/4 c. oil
5 potatoes, sliced
1/2 c. milk
1 c. shredded cheddar cheese
1 c. corn flakes cereal, crushed
Garnish: garlic powder
Place oil in a plastic bag; drop potato slices in bag, shaking to coat. Arrange potatoes in an ungreased 13"x9" glass baking dish; pour milk on top. In a separate bowl mix cheese and cereal together; spread over potatoes. Sprinkle a little garlic powder on top. Cover; bake at 350 degrees for 30 to 45 minutes. Uncover and bake for 5 to 10 more minutes. Serves 6.

Ham and Potato Pie
2 9" pie crusts
3 potatoes, peeled and sliced
1/2 c. cooked ham, cubed
1/2 c. cheese, cubed
4 to 5 eggs, beaten.
Arrange one pie crust in an ungreased 9" pie pan. Boil potatoes in water until tender, drain. Spread into pie crust. Add ham and cheese. Cover with remaining crust. Pinch crusts together and vent top crust.

Bake at 400 degrees for 45 to 50 minutes. Serves 8.

Poor Man's Cordon Bleu
8 oz. pkg. cream cheese, softened
4 green onions, minced
garlic powder to taste
6 boneless skinless chicken breasts
12 bacon strips
Combine cream cheese, onions and garlic powder together, set aside. Flatten chicken breasts using a rolling pin; spread cream cheese mixture down the center of each breast. Fold breast in half. Wrap 2 bacon strips around each breast and secure with toothpicks. Arrange in a 13"x9" baking pan.Bake at 350 degrees for 1 hour. 6 servings.

Lazy Man's Cabbage Rolls
1 lb. ground beef, browned
1 onion diced
3 T. instant rice, uncooked
16 oz. can diced tomatoes
4 c. chopped cabbage
Simmer first four ingredients for 5 minutes, drain. Spread cabbage in 13"x9" baking pan, pour meat mixture on top. Cover and bake at 350 degrees for 1 hour, do not stir. Serves 6.

Newlywed Beef & Noodles
1 lb. stew beef, browned
3 14-1/2 oz. cans beef broth
3 to 4 beef bouillon cubes
8 oz. pkg. egg noodles
Add beef, broth and bouillon cubes to slow cooker. Heat on low to med. setting for 4 to 6 hours. Add noodles and continue to cook until noodles are done. Serves 4.

Cuppa Cuppa Egg Cookies
1 cup peanut butter
1 cup sugar
1 egg

Mix, roll into balls, press down and make the criss-cross pattern with the back of a fork across the top, and bake.

(Lets see, I usually add 1/2 tsp vanilla, and sprinkle some more sugar on the cookies before baking at 350 F degrees until done. Maybe 9 minutes?)
